St Baldrick’s Childhood Cancer Fundraiser at Matt Denny’s Tuesday Night March 15
By Terry Miller
Published: Monday, March 14th, 2011

careful

 

Firefighter Drew Pryor gets shaved a few years ago – Photo by Terry Miller

The St. Baldrick’s Foundation will host a head-shaving event to raise funds and awareness for life-saving childhood cancer research at Matt Denny’s in Arcadia, Calif. on Tuesday, March 15. With a goal of raising $30,000, nearly 80 participants have registered to shave their heads to prove that it takes everyone to help Conquer Kids’ Cancer!

Why all the shaved heads? St. Baldrick’s is a nonprofit organization that raises funds for childhood cancer research by hosting worldwide head-shaving events where volunteers collect pledges to shave their heads in solidarity with kids with cancer, raising money to fund childhood cancer research.
Members of the Arcadia Fire and Police Department will be shaving their heads to honor the more than 160,000 kids diagnosed each year worldwide. Children from the City of Hope, who will arrive in style on fire engines thanks to the support of the local fire department, are the event’s special guests of the night and will be helping take swipes of hair off the local firefighters and police officers heads. Hair Stylists from Del Sol Salon & Spa will be serving as volunteer barbers. The event will also include live music, an ice cream sundae station and food throughout the evening. Raffle prizes will be drawn throughout the event as well. For more information, check out the event page on the St. Baldrick’s website.

Over 30 Firefighters from the Arcadia Fire Department will be having their heads shaved bald by children from the City of Hope in order to raise funds for pediatric cancer research and to give encouragement and support to the children of the Department of Pediatrics at City of Hope.

The Arcadia Firefighters Association will be going to the City of Hope to give four children the opportunity to be firefighters for a day and give them a ride in our fire engines to an event called St. Baldrick’s. The Arcadia Firefighters are honoring four children as the true heroes they are and having them shave our heads in solidarity to give them encouragement and inspiration as they fight cancer. The St. Baldrick’s Foundation raises money and awareness globally for childhood cancer research. We will be shaving our heads in front of cheering supporters to experience for ourselves and to encourage the kids through one of the most stigmatizing public aspects of childhood cancer- losing one’s hair from chemotherapy treatment. The Arcadia Firefighters Honor Guard Bagpipes will be present as well as our antique fire engine. Over 100 additional shavees will be present. Last year, the event was able to raise over $45,000 towards pediatric cancer research.

Matt McSweeny has been a consistent partner with St Baldrick’s having the event at his restaurant/pub every year without fail.
